How Many Types of Cough Medicine Are There?
Cough medicine falls into two main groups by mechanism. Mucolytics thin out thick, sticky phlegm so it clears more easily — best for a phlegmy cough. Cough suppressants act directly to reduce coughing — best for a dry, irritated cough. Herbal cough syrups also ease coughing while soothing the throat.
Choose based on the type of cough you have, not just the brand or price. Ask a pharmacist first if you are unsure which type fits your symptoms.
Phlegmy Cough vs Dry Cough: Do They Need Different Medicine?
A phlegmy cough happens when the airway produces more mucus to trap germs or irritants — it needs a mucolytic to help clear that phlegm, not a suppressant, which can let mucus build up.
A dry cough with no phlegm usually comes from throat irritation or allergies. Common medicine for this is a suppressant such as dextromethorphan, which acts on the brain to reduce coughing. How Does the Mucolytic NAC Work?
NAC (Acetylcysteine) is a mucolytic that breaks the chemical bonds inside phlegm, making it less thick and sticky so it clears from the airway more easily — suited to a thick, phlegmy cough or a stuffy feeling from mucus buildup.

How Do Throat Sprays and Gargles Relieve a Sore Throat?
Throat sprays and gargles act locally on the throat and fall into two groups. Anti-inflammatory options such as Difflam Forte (Benzydamine) reduce pain and inflammation in the throat.
Antiseptic options such as Betadine Gargle and Betadine Throat Spray (Povidone-iodine) kill bacteria and viruses in the throat. Propoliz Mouth Spray uses natural propolis extract to ease irritation and soothe a sore throat too.

How to Choose Cough Medicine for Children?
Children under 4 should not use general cough syrups without checking with a doctor first, since the risk of side effects can outweigh the benefit at that age. Herbal syrup such as Makhampom Cough Syrup is often a gentler option.
Always check the labeled age range and ask a pharmacist before giving any product to a child. Some mucolytics and throat sprays also carry age restrictions — never scale down an adult dose on your own without professional advice.
When Should a Cough Be Seen by a Doctor?
Most coughs clear up on their own within a few weeks. See a doctor right away if your cough lasts more than 2 weeks without improving, brings up blood or blood-streaked phlegm, comes with a persistent high fever, causes breathing trouble or chest tightness, unexplained weight loss, or a sore throat so severe you cannot swallow saliva.
These signs may point to a condition that needs proper diagnosis and specific treatment — do not keep self-medicating without knowing the underlying cause.

No, never swallow Betadine Gargle or Betadine Throat Spray. They are for local gargling or spraying only, then spit out. Anyone with an iodine allergy, thyroid condition, or who is pregnant should check with a pharmacist first, since some iodine can be absorbed into the body.
Yellow or green phlegm usually just means the body is fighting an infection, viral or bacterial, and doesn't automatically mean you need antibiotics. But if it comes with a high fever, breathing trouble, or lasts more than a week without improving, see a doctor to find the real cause.
